2001 Plymouth Neon Pricing

2001 Plymouth Neon pricing starts at $2,066 for the Neon Highline Sedan 4D, which had a starting MSRP of $14,275 when new. The range-topping 2001 Neon LX Sedan 4D starts at $2,411 today, originally priced from $15,095.

The Kelley Blue Book Fair Purchase Price for any individual used vehicle can vary greatly according to mileage, condition, location, and other factors. The prices here reflect what buyers are currently paying for used 2001 Plymouth Neon models in typical condition when purchasing from a dealership. These prices are updated weekly.

Neon Consumer Sentiment

Owners give this generation Plymouth Neon (2000-2001) a 4.4 out of 5 rating, which is higher than most, and 93% recommend it. These figures are based on 94 consumer reviews, like these:

What Owners are Saying About the 2001 Plymouth Neon

"Good and Reliable"

"The car is seven years old and still runs and looks great."

"This car owes me nothing. I bought it new 11/1999"

"This car has 218,000 miles on it, and they were not easy miles. The heater just stopped putting out heat. I don't think I have put $4000 into this car. I am old school and I did change the oil about every 3-4000 miles. It paid off big time. I am now ready for a larger vehicle so I must say good-bye to this wonderful car."

2001 Neon Safety

NHTSA Safety Rating

According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), the 2001 Plymouth Neon front-side driver crash test rating is 4 out of 5 stars. The front-side passenger crash test rating is 4 out of 5.

2001 Plymouth Neon Depreciation

A 2001 Plymouth Neon has depreciated $94 or 6% in the last 3 years and has a current resale value of $1,418 and trade-in value of $653.

2001 Plymouth Neon Depreciation

Annual Depreciation is an estimation of what your vehicle's value might be over time based on an average of similar vehicles. Estimations are calculated by comparing Kelley Blue Book Private Party Values of vehicles similar to yours over time, as well as forecasts from Manheim Auction data comparing current and projected auction values against current Kelley Blue Book Private Party and Trade-In Values. This is not a guarantee of actual depreciation. Local weather conditions, market factors and driver performance will also impact your vehicle's actual depreciation.
